About Johns Hopkins Antibiotic Guide
The Johns Hopkins Guides provide:
• Evidence-based recommendations
• Expert analysis and commentary
• Important literature references -- with abstracts and links to full-text articles
• Webinars from Johns Hopkins content experts
• Monthly content updates
ANTIBIOTIC (ABX) GUIDE FEATURES:
• Hundreds of detailed Antimicrobial Drug listings
• In-depth sections on Forms, Dosing, Spectrum, Resistance, Adverse Reactions, and Interactions
• Comprehensive Disease, Pathogen, Management, and Vaccine topics
PSYCHIATRY GUIDE FEATURES (Entire Guide Updated in October '25):
• NEW - Actionable psychedelic medicine guidance covering clinical applications, safety, and ethical considerations
• NEW - Patient education materials for direct sharing or inclusion in clinical notes
• New - Clinical pearls offering expert takeaways for real-world practice
• New - Aligned with DSM-5-TR criteria
• New - A complete rewrite of all drug modulesHundreds of detailed psychiatry topics
• Fast access to Symptoms, Differential Diagnoses, Treatments and When to Refer
HIV GUIDE FEATURES:
• Hundreds of HIV-specific topics
• Point-of-need access to Diseases, Drugs, and Management
• HIV Drug listings with Dosing, Adverse Reactions, and Drug Interactions
DIABETES GUIDE FEATURES:
• Hundreds of specialized Diabetes topics
• Evidence-based details on Diagnoses, Tests, Drugs, and Complications
• Special coverage of specific populations
UNBOUND APP FEATURES:
• Enhanced Search to find topics quickly
• “Favorites” for bookmarking important entries
• Highlighting and note-taking within entries
• Access to the official HopkinsGuides.com website
TRIAL / SUBSCRIPTION DETAILS
• New users can access any of the Johns Hopkins Guides free for 30 days.
• After 30 days, your iTunes account will be charged $29.99 for a one-year subscription to each trialed Guide (or $79.99 for the 4-Guide Bundle) unless you have turned off auto-renew in Account Settings at least 24 hours before the free trial ends.
• At the end of the one-year period, your subscription will automatically renew unless auto-renew is turned off in Account Settings 24 hours prior to the renewal date.
• If you choose not to renew, you will still be able to use the app but will not receive medication updates
